JOB STATEMENT: The Fleet Mechanic III is responsible for maintaining the safe and efficient operating capabilities for the BIVIO transportation fleet. This is accomplished in part by performing and overseeing inspections, routine maintenance, repairs, and record keeping for the fleet. Further, by providing training and guidance for the Fleet Mechanics I & II. The fleet Mechanic III is expected to perform their duties with minimum supervisio n.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ES:

  • Follow company safety practices and procedures.
  • Perform BIT inspections
  • Perform preventative maintenance services
  • Follow company policies and procedures, adhering to all federal, state, OSHA, CALOSHA, DOT, EPP, and DMV, CHP, laws and regulations.
  • Inspect, diagnose, service, and repair systems and components associated with the fleet vehicles and equipment.
  • Conduct truck/tractor/trailer maintenance & safety inspections.
  • Perform repairs by adjusting or replacing defective components.
  • Uses sound judgment in determining the extent of the needed repairs.
  • Perform repairs in accordance with manufactures/department specifications.
  • Track, document, and maintain maintenance records and forms.
  • Track recalls, smog inspections, and warranties.
  • Apply for purchase requisitions/POs in IFS for parts and repairs.
  • Document and maintain a vehicle status log, coordinating with the fleet operational supervisors as to the status of each vehicle’s location and availability.
  • Maintain an adequate innovatory of replacement parts, lubricates, fluids, and related items.
  • Keep an inventory of tools and supplies.
  • Perform roadside service calls.
  • Coordinate and meets with tow truck service.
  • Shuttle vehicles to and from both onsite and offsite locations.
  • Deliver and pick up parts and/or rental vehicles from offsite facilities.
  • Provide training, guidance, and oversight for the Fleet Mechanics I & II.
  • Dispose of failed parts, fluids, and wastes in accordance with company policies.
  • Keeps shop tools and equipment in in a clean and orderly fashion.
  • Other duties as assigned by supervision or management.

Educations / Experience:

  • High school diploma.
  • 4 years of journey level Mechanic experience with medium to heavy gas and diesel vehicles.
  • 1 years of supervisory experience.
  • Automotive Service Excellence (ASE) certification for medium – heavy truck diesel engines (T2) is desirable.
